Top Definition
Menstrual blood. Used especially in reference to performing oral sex on a woman who is menstruating (i.e., earning one's red wings). Derived from the blood's soupy appearance. Also recognizes that the menstrual material might have otherwise become a fertilized egg and one day a child (perhaps named "Todd").
Because my girlfriend is on her period, I won't go down on her. I don't want to taste the almost-Todd soup.
by The Dude & Cid November 18, 2006
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.